MOLECULAR STRUCTURE, CORROSION INHIBITION AND MOLECULAR DYNAMICS SIMULATION OF MORPHOLINE CORROSION INHIBITORS

Abstract: Three kinds of morpholine derivatives MLPP, MLMBT and MLMB were synthesized and characterized by FT-IR and 1H NMR. The corrosion inhibition effects of three synthesized inhibitors and one commercial inhibitor on carbon steel were evaluated in simulated oils with the same acid value containing naphthenic acid, fatty acid, aromatic acid and mixed acids. The results show that MLMBT and MLMB have excellent corrosion inhibition properties to 20 steel test pieces in all simulated oils with 1% corrosion inhibitor at 190 °C, and MLMBT can effectively inhibit the synergistic corrosive effect of fatty acid and naphthenic acid. Molecular dynamics simulations show that there are strong interactions between three inhibitor molecules and iron surface. The addition of thiadiazole and benzotriazole can strengthen the adsorption effect. The adsorption energies calculated by molecular dynamic simulation(MD) verify that the increasing order of corrosion inhibitors performance is dodecylamine, MLPP, MLMB and MLMBT.
